|
  
- 閱讀權限
- 255
生命值- 1586
法力值- 1188
金幣- 1692 G
聲望- 238
|
國外高手製作的 DAO TLK Editor 非常實用& g K2 W" ]- i2 B/ c
! d4 J& c3 R! w. m) F
6 i. b- X; v$ ~2 a$ x- W
+ W0 o$ _# m, |4 H6 U" v' E9 M; O原文來源以及下載點:http://www.dragonagenexus.com/downloads/file.php?id=271
+ s* M( [5 z- H- U/ S+ U2 _* A" O( }$ d. I6 L
Uploaded 04:38, 7 December 2009, last updated 11:23, 19 January 2010 ( P2 h6 z: \8 U
DAO (Dragon Age Origins) TLK (Talktable) Editor (DAOTlkEdit)
- {. s. N; ]' x" R$ a3 | ver. 0.20, 2010-01-19
* h4 H7 B( P* ^% k& l8 u( F+ {
- DAO TLK Editing Tool8 ^2 v3 K9 i8 q6 Y* f9 h) H
- Can handle multi-referenced string(s).7 B, S- }8 O1 Z8 L
- Export (Tab Sep. or Line Sep. with/without dup.)- y) m$ A$ F [ _9 t' l) o9 T
- Import (Tab Sep. or Line Sep.)8 K( `' g+ l L4 e8 P( \; _! V6 p
- Comparing tlk-files) x% J# N7 B) } i2 P
- Checking categories of the strings and Filtering the strings.
- T! D8 r' W! C! u4 T D
& Y5 J$ x' e5 @8 J9 [ - Require .NET Framework.
! B7 o- p6 N9 w; X5 b+ [/ }
b6 ^6 ]# t6 _2 N* Without command-line option, Program starts in UI Mode.
7 q1 A6 t4 r% P; N0 `6 k; P6 g: ^2 v" @* H: w* P v
* Command-Line mode ---------------------------------------
5 K- c9 e3 Z0 i8 c# [, w" f% m+ n) Z. y6 |3 @ a
Exitcode: 0 No-Error or Succeed. else, Error Occurred
3 S0 @$ @$ Z F6 s; i2 c
b2 M! K% `3 b, v3 o- C1 dCommon options
. _) U/ Y4 U! }& u) L* N4 ^+ S" h1 _+ X* d- R; }/ [6 s
- Option with 'Q', silent mode. doesn't display message box for error* A6 J# ?* V5 ?; [# R4 i
- Option with 'X', always display message box showing exitcode
5 D) C( v& T; U1 i$ O - Option with 'Z', logging off; d/ l$ @* a8 l1 t* a- n% l& O! T. K
" C/ b( s& |5 [* x7 i
DAOTlkEdit -m2tab from-multiline-txt to-tabbed-txt7 N* B" F4 q; w# [
. m5 Y( P( ~+ G
- SDJ's tlkeditor Export TXT to "ID TAB STRING" TXT File
4 i% x/ {6 c. N* }0 A$ \8 G( ~# i% b7 Z
DAOTlkEdit -tab2m from-tabbed-txt to-multiline-txt4 \0 K/ s2 O5 C; d! ?
! t. }& l6 ]3 H2 K
- Tab Sep. TXT File to SDJ's tlkeditor Export TXT
) d9 C8 C# O9 z$ z' i/ v7 _6 m
; m6 @: N" L) g- kDAOTlkEdit -diff[m] a.txt b.txt9 m. Q6 [) q* P7 O+ N9 G. z
! s* e- \& ]5 M5 Q) x4 w0 g4 Z - Compare two txt file, and Extract diff strings To <a.diff.txt / b.diff.txt> with same item(s) and order. plus <a.only.txt / b.only.txt>
$ Y) q$ F0 S' r" C3 e3 o! i+ X - Case option without 'm' (-diff), Tab Sep. txt file.
9 S+ G @ A/ ~! ?2 A - Case option with 'm' (-diffm), Line Sep. txt file.3 F: p3 G7 T8 p+ i: f) ~7 P- h
. L6 G8 S" T( x
DAOTlkEdit -e[m] from-tlk-file [to-txt-file]
8 j' t* M9 l8 @# c9 Z4 T6 w4 j! k o# O3 c n) P
- Export string item(s)1 S1 V) V3 Z; e' B9 U9 c, X
- Option with 'u', extract without dup.
7 c; |4 T0 X1 w; V - Option with 'm', Line Sep. txt file.$ v: \1 S' r* [# C2 f- [/ I; G6 e) V
- Option with 's', sorted by strref.
- V: Q8 |( X& `0 d p! y - Case omitted to-txt-file, saved to tlk-file.txt
4 K: {3 h; z& H: E6 }" _' m9 P9 Y% W* |! G0 {3 N
DAOTlkEdit -i[S][R] tlk-file import-txt-file [save-tlk-file]
/ d, U" B/ c6 b* M; O0 ~
; `3 U, E% t% C( x - Import string item(s)
) J) p4 {. }* j1 p) [3 w - Import-txt-file can have wild chars. ex: "*.txt", "core*.txt", "import-0912\*.txt"" k$ t$ k. y+ A2 Z' p
- Option with 'S', update a string value separately by strref
4 l8 h1 \) t/ p8 Z5 B - Option without 'S', update directly the shared-string (multi-reference string value)
P; S: U1 E# C6 ` - Option with 'R', strings will be reconstructed, and the same strings be merged.* \, Z2 g$ t2 r G0 _. _' z
- Case omitted save-tlk-file, overwrite tlk-file
; g+ ^1 X, j# {5 P2 t2 O0 C0 x % D! D( q! ~+ \2 L" c2 Z$ \' h
DAOTlkEdit -d source-files output-save-directory export-txt-file
" P+ h, W( y7 h+ D( w* c+ v( z* a& K8 F0 A1 G
- Remove & Export GFF3.2x embeded strings" m$ w; K S* h, I) @: M
- source-files. ex: "*.*", "mymodule\*.uti", "mymodule.erf"% z/ Q9 h6 q l8 B, F5 _% ?0 D# H
- C& a$ Z# }" M- I8 D% x& s" u) j* History -------------------------------------------------- S! m# h1 \5 c0 l' k. H# r
4 I5 k' ]! g7 e( [4 }6 I' Uver. 0.20, 2010-01-19' u, C; J- ]" {3 U
- R ?2 w" v2 N- fixed. didn't found strref.
* K5 O9 ^& N$ y- added. GFF3.2x remove & export embeded string.
. a' q5 _7 Q; d- added, Find All
* y) P3 s B8 ]- fixed, edit text didn't changed when undo current cell
. ~, Q! B5 u. H; y, ?8 _3 Z& g- fixed, Find(F2) didn't do from start row. (v0.16 bug)5 K9 b% P2 i' a* q3 u' A @
- deleted, empty.tlk
4 u( O# q& Q- Z, J. I
& ~. ~. t7 J5 N- V5 H9 s! i7 d |
附件: 你需要登錄才可以下載或查看附件。沒有帳號?註冊
|